Behind the promise of smarter systems and digital innovation lies a growing network of massive data centers that consume vast amounts of energy and water, contributing to carbon emissions and resource strain. As AI models become larger and more powerful, their environmental footprint expands - raising urgent questions about sustainability, accountability, and the true cost of progress.
